**Responsibilities**
Serves a primary role in the support of software programs or modules across multiple clinical and/or business functions.
Understands the business environment and the impact IT can have on the business environment. Provides analysis and support for installed systems, as well as system implementation and integration projects, which require systems analysis, design, build, testing and implementation for specific modules or applications.
Functions as a liaison between clinical, business, and technical areas during the planning process and provides oversight throughout the project cycle. Builds credibility and rapport with customers to understand their needs.
Researches requests to determine scope, size and impact. Validates requirement information with the stakeholders to ensure completeness, correctness, and clarity. Validates solutions to ensure it satisfies the stated requirements.
Maintains in-depth knowledge of existing systems and certification in the vended application. Able to design, develop, or modify applications, algorithms, or rules via vendor tools or augmented tools developed within Mayo Clinic and are able to validate data integrity of changes introduced.
Works on strategic projects with a Project Manager and is able to manage small- to mid-sized operational projects independently. Works independently across multiple departments and divisions in order to accomplish goals.
Creates test plans and evaluates current plans for improvement. Guides and advises less experienced business analysts, and provides orientation and training for new employees.
Maintains knowledge of current and emerging technologies that directly affect enterprise processes. Maintains awareness of overall enterprise architecture.
May be required to provide 24/7 on-call support.
